This is a hybrid role with some travel required to our London office (currently Westminster), meetings and ADASS events. We are flexible and open to several different contracting arrangements. This role is an 18-month appointment, with a view to extension.,

  • Work with colleagues to implement external communications and engagement strategies around key reports and events

  • With support, take ownership of our social media strategy to increase our reach and engagement, monitor and draft social media posts and responses for Linkedin and X, measuring and evaluate effectiveness

  • Upload new content for our website (currently being redesigned) and update existing content

  • Work with colleagues on internal communications, including coordinating a weekly enews bulletin for our members using Mailchimp

  • Help prepare key facts and information for external briefings on priority policy issues for use across a range of communications channels

  • Liaise with members to find and develop positive stories and case studies on adult social care across our membership and beyond

  • Manage day-to-day admin across our small communications and influencing team

  • Use our media database and monitoring system to send press releases, update media contacts, track and analyse coverage

  • Scan the external news agenda and social media and identify reactive media opportunities for comment

  • Support the Events Officer with additional administration capacity around our three top tier national events annually

  • Support the Engagement Officer on events such as communications training for councils and exciting parliamentary and campaign events

  • Support the Campaigns Officer to develop campaigns materials and stories/content

    We need someone with brilliant communications and organisational skills who can prioritise a busy workload and be consistently proactive. Prior knowledge of adult social care, health, local government or the voluntary sector is not essential, but would be an advantage.,
  • Experience working in a communications or media team, either in-house or at an agency

  • Excellent written and verbal communications skills, with the ability to engage effectively with people from a range of different backgrounds, tailoring your style to their needs

  • Effective organisational and prioritisation skills, a demonstrably methodical approach to working in a fast-paced environment

  • Experience in using social media platforms (e.g. Twitter and LinkedIn) in a professional context and website content management systems

  • Strong IT skills, with experience in Microsoft Office and a working knowledge of MailChimp and website content management systems

  • Experience in updating contact databases, media lists and tracking coverage

  • Creativity and ideas for improving processes and content with a focus on solutions.

  • Openness to feedback and an appetite for enhancing skills and learning
